maya is solving the quadratic equation by completing the square. 4x² + 16x + 3 = 0 what should maya do first? isolate the variable x². subtract 16x from both sides of the equation. isolate the constant. factor 4 out of the variable terms.
Answer
Explanation:
Step1: Recall completing - the - square steps
When completing the square for a quadratic equation of the form (ax^{2}+bx + c=0) ((a\neq0)), the first step is to make the coefficient of (x^{2}) equal to 1. For the equation (4x^{2}+16x + 3=0), we can factor out the greatest - common factor of the (x) - terms.
Step2: Analyze each option
- Isolating the variable (x^{2}) is not the first step.
- Subtracting (16x) from both sides does not help in the process of completing the square.
- Isolating the constant is a later step in completing the square.
- Factoring 4 out of the variable terms (4x^{2}+16x) gives (4(x^{2}+4x)+3 = 0), which is the first step towards making the coefficient of (x^{2}) equal to 1 in the sub - expression (x^{2}+4x).
Answer:
Factor 4 out of the variable terms.
